Bargello work

Type of zigzag pattern in which each pointed element of the pattern is worked in a single, graduated color, with separate elements often of contrasting colors. It is used primarily in embroidery, especially for upholstery and rugs. It is exemplified in the upholstery of a set of 17th-century Italian chairs at the Bargello Museum in Florence and practiced from the 17th century, when it was known as Hungarian stitch, until modern times. It is also used for wallpapers and parquet floors.
